Hotel Poem, a Design Boutique Hotel İstanbul, Turkey

"Located in the center of Sultanahmet, just a short walk from the Hagia Sophia and Blue Mosque, this special class category hotel offers a cheerful atmosphere and great-value accommodations overlooking the Bosphorus. All rooms are comfortably furnished and feature views of the Bosphorus, the gardens or city. The excellent location of Hotel Poem allows you to easily walk to the main historic sites of Istanbul, including Topkapi Palace. The Grand Bazaar is just a 10-minute walk away. There are excellent transport links nearby, to lead you to the rest of Istanbul. The friendly staff team is available 24 hours a day to offer recommendations." - My Boutique Hotel (en)
